    @defer.inlineCallbacks
    def set(self, client, service, node, values, schema=None, item_id=None, extra=None, deserialise=False, form_ns=NS_TICKETS):
        """Publish a tickets

        @param node(unicode, None): Pubsub node to use
            None to use default tickets node
        @param values(dict[key(unicode), [iterable[object]|object]]): values of the ticket
            if value is not iterable, it will be put in a list
            'created' and 'updated' will be forced to current time:
                - 'created' is set if item_id is None, i.e. if it's a new ticket
                - 'updated' is set everytime
        @param extra(dict, None): same as for [XEP-0060.sendItem] with additional keys:
            - update(bool): if True, get previous item data to merge with current one
                if True, item_id must be None
        other arguments are same as for [self._s.sendDataFormItem]
        @return (unicode): id of the created item
        """
        if not node:
            node = NS_TICKETS
        if not item_id:
            comments_service = yield self._m.getCommentsService(client, service)

            # we need to use uuid for comments node, because we don't know item id in advance
            # (we don't want to set it ourselves to let the server choose, so we can have
            #  a nicer id if serial ids is activated)
            comments_node = self._m.getCommentsNode(node + u'_' + unicode(shortuuid.uuid()))
            options = {self._p.OPT_ACCESS_MODEL: self._p.ACCESS_OPEN,
                       self._p.OPT_PERSIST_ITEMS: 1,
                       self._p.OPT_MAX_ITEMS: -1,
                       self._p.OPT_DELIVER_PAYLOADS: 1,
                       self._p.OPT_SEND_ITEM_SUBSCRIBE: 1,
                       self._p.OPT_PUBLISH_MODEL: self._p.ACCESS_OPEN,
                       }
            yield self._p.createNode(client, comments_service, comments_node, options)
            values['comments_uri'] = uri.buildXMPPUri(u'pubsub', subtype='microblog', path=comments_service.full(), node=comments_node)
        item_id = yield self._s.set(client, service, node, values, schema, item_id, extra, deserialise, form_ns)
        defer.returnValue(item_id)
